资源预览内容
第1页 / 共33页
第2页 / 共33页
第3页 / 共33页
第4页 / 共33页
第5页 / 共33页
第6页 / 共33页
第7页 / 共33页
第8页 / 共33页
亲,该文档总共33页,到这儿已超出免费预览范围,如果喜欢就下载吧!
资源描述
数智创新变革未来软件更新和补丁管理中的库影响1.库依赖关系对软件更新的影响1.库更新对应用程序安全的潜在风险1.补丁管理中库更新的挑战1.库更新的版本管理和测试策略1.开源库在更新管理中的独特考虑因素1.第三方依赖关系对库更新的影响1.补丁管理中库更新的自动化与效率1.库更新管理的行业最佳实践Contents Page目录页 库依赖关系对软件更新的影响软软件更新和件更新和补补丁管理中的丁管理中的库库影响影响库依赖关系对软件更新的影响库依赖关系对软件更新的影响主题名称:依赖关系复杂性1.大型软件应用程序通常依赖于数百甚至数千个库,这些库之间相互依赖,增加了软件更新的复杂性。2.当一个库更新时,它可能会引入与其他库的不兼容,导致整个应用程序出现问题。3.管理库依赖关系的复杂性需要自动化工具和经验丰富的运维团队,以确保更新顺利进行。主题名称:依赖关系版本控制1.跟踪和版本控制依赖关系对于软件更新的成功至关重要。2.不同的依赖关系可能需要不同版本的库,管理这些版本的兼容性需要谨慎。3.使用版本管理工具,例如依赖关系管理器,可以自动化依赖关系跟踪并减少手动错误的可能性。库依赖关系对软件更新的影响主题名称:安全更新优先级1.库安全更新优先级至关重要,因为过时的库会给应用程序引入安全漏洞。2.评估库更新对应用程序功能和稳定性的潜在影响至关重要,以确定更新的优先级。3.实时安全监控和威胁情报可以帮助组织确定和优先考虑关键库更新。主题名称:回滚和故障排除1.软件更新过程中的回滚计划至关重要,以防更新失败或引入意外问题。2.故障排除和调试工具对于识别和解决更新后问题至关重要。3.对更新过程进行充分的测试和验证可以帮助减少故障排除的需要。库依赖关系对软件更新的影响1.云原生应用程序的库依赖关系管理方式不同,通常依赖于集中式包管理器。2.在云原生环境中,库更新可以通过容器编排工具进行自动化,从而简化更新过程。3.容器镜像中的库依赖关系需要定期扫描和审计,以确保安全性和合规性。主题名称:趋势和前沿1.自动化依赖关系管理工具和人工智能技术正在帮助简化软件更新的过程。2.DevSecOps方法将安全考虑因素融入软件更新生命周期,有助于降低库更新引发的风险。主题名称:云原生环境的影响 库更新对应用程序安全的潜在风险软软件更新和件更新和补补丁管理中的丁管理中的库库影响影响库更新对应用程序安全的潜在风险库更新对第三方代码的依赖1.系统更新(包括库更新)会引入新的第三方代码,增加应用程序被攻击的风险。2.恶意软件可以通过伪装成库更新的方式进入系统,获得应用程序相同的权限。3.第三方代码可能会在应用程序部署后继续更新,引入新的安全漏洞。库更新对应用程序稳定性的影响1.库更新可能不兼容现有的应用程序,导致应用程序出现故障或崩溃。2.库更新修复的错误可能只是某个特定版本的问题,更新到新版本后可能会引入新的错误。3.应用程序与更新后的库之间的不兼容可能会导致严重的业务中断和数据丢失。库更新对应用程序安全的潜在风险库更新对应用程序性能的影响1.库更新可能会改变应用程序的性能,使其变得更慢或消耗更多的资源。2.应用程序可能需要调整以适应更新后的库,从而导致开销增加。3.性能下降可能会影响应用程序的可用性和用户体验。库更新的延迟发布1.库更新不及时发布会为攻击者提供利用已知漏洞的时间。2.延迟更新可能会导致企业和用户面临安全风险,直到更新可用为止。3.应用程序的开发人员可能会被迫使用陈旧的库,从而限制了他们的创新能力。库更新对应用程序安全的潜在风险库更新的缺乏透明度1.库更新缺乏透明度会导致企业难以评估更新的风险和好处。2.供应商不提供足够的更新说明会使应用程序开发人员难以决定是否应用更新。3.透明度缺乏可能会阻碍企业做出明智的更新决策。库更新的复杂性1.库更新可能会涉及多个依赖项,这使得评估和部署更新变得复杂。2.应用程序开发人员可能缺乏必要的专业知识来理解更新的含义。补丁管理中库更新的挑战软软件更新和件更新和补补丁管理中的丁管理中的库库影响影响补丁管理中库更新的挑战软件供应链安全*软件生态系统高度互连,使得一个组件的漏洞会影响广泛的依赖关系。*库和第三方组件在软件供应链中扮演着至关重要的角色,但它们通常缺乏安全保障。*组织需要采用软件供应链安全实践,如依赖项分析、漏洞扫描和软件成分分析,以识别和缓解库中的潜在风险。补丁管理流程复杂性*补丁管理流程涉及多个利益相关者、工具和流程,这使得协调和及时部署补丁具有挑战性。*组织需要建立健壮且自动化程度高的补丁管理流程,包括补丁优先级、测试和部署计划以及衡量补丁有效性的机制。*现代化补丁管理工具,如统一端点管理(UEM)或端点检测和响应(EDR)系统,可以简化流程并提高效率。补丁管理中库更新的挑战库更新的频率和规模*库更新非常频繁,每天甚至每小时都可能发布新的补丁程序。*更新的数量巨大,管理和部署所有补丁程序可能是一项艰巨的任务。*组织需要优先考虑临界补丁程序,并采用自动化和分阶段部署策略来有效管理更新。补丁与业务连续性*补丁部署可能会中断关键应用程序和系统,从而影响业务运营。*组织需要进行全面的影响评估,并制定计划以最小化补丁对生产环境的影响。*考虑使用蓝绿部署或回滚计划,以在发生问题时提供灵活性。补丁管理中库更新的挑战第三方供应商依赖性*许多库由第三方供应商维护,这可能会导致补丁发布延迟或质量问题。*组织需要与供应商合作,建立服务级别协议(SLA),并监控第三方库的安全性状态。*考虑使用内部开发或开源库替代第三方组件,以减少对供应商的依赖。新兴威胁和攻击面*攻击者越来越多地针对库和第三方组件中的漏洞,扩大攻击面。*组织需要保持对新兴威胁和攻击向量的了解,并调整其补丁管理策略以应对这些风险。库更新的版本管理和测试策略软软件更新和件更新和补补丁管理中的丁管理中的库库影响影响库更新的版本管理和测试策略主题名称:版本管理策略1.制定明确的版本管理规则:明确定义库更新版本号的命名约定、版本周期和发布计划,确保整个组织内的版本一致性。2.实行渐进式版本更新:避免一次性更新多个版本,而是分步骤进行,以降低升级风险和影响。3.建立版本回滚机制:制定计划,如果更新失败,组织可以快速回滚到以前的版本,最大程度地减少业务中断。主题名称:测试策略1.自动化测试:利用自动化测试工具和框架,对库更新进行全面、高效的测试,覆盖各种场景和条件。2.单元测试和集成测试:执行单元测试,以验证更新的独立功能,以及集成测试,以确保更新与其他组件的兼容性。开源库在更新管理中的独特考虑因素软软件更新和件更新和补补丁管理中的丁管理中的库库影响影响开源库在更新管理中的独特考虑因素主题名称:开源许可证的兼容性1.了解许可证要求:开源库使用不同的许可证,了解其要求(例如,归属、共享相似条款)至关重要,以确保软件更新符合要求。2.许可证冲突管理:不同的库可能受不同的许可证约束,管理许可证之间的冲突,例如通过使用兼容或混合许可证,可以避免法律纠纷。3.许可证变更影响:开源库的许可证可能会随着时间的推移而更新,跟踪更改并评估其对更新兼容性的影响对于确保合规性至关重要。主题名称:代码依赖性管理1.依赖关系映射:识别和跟踪软件更新中涉及的开源库及其依赖关系,以了解更新的潜在影响。2.更新影响分析:评估库更新对应用程序功能、安全性和稳定性的潜在影响,以确定风险并建立缓解措施。3.版本控制:使用版本控制系统管理开源库的版本,以跟踪更改并回滚到以前的版本,如果更新造成问题。开源库在更新管理中的独特考虑因素主题名称:安全漏洞管理1.持续监测:定期监控开源库的安全漏洞,及时安装补丁以减轻风险和确保合规性。2.漏洞分析:评估漏洞的严重性,确定受影响的组件并制定缓解计划,以最大限度地减少攻击面。3.透明度和披露:开源社区注重透明度和漏洞披露,利用这些信息提前计划更新并减轻安全风险。主题名称:知识产权保护1.版权侵犯风险:识别和遵守开源库的版权,以避免侵犯知识产权和潜在的法律后果。2.专利侵犯风险:了解与开源库相关的任何专利,以避免侵犯知识产权并保护组织免受知识产权诉讼。3.商标侵权风险:遵守开源库的商标使用条款,以避免侵犯商标权并维护组织的声誉。开源库在更新管理中的独特考虑因素主题名称:供应商支持1.社区支持:利用开源社区提供的支持,例如讨论论坛和文档,以解决问题并获得技术援助。2.商业支持:考虑获得商业支持,例如长期维护、安全更新和技术支持,以确保开源库的可靠性和稳定性。3.供应商关系管理:建立和维护与开源库供应商的关系,以获得更新通知、技术支持和许可证澄清。主题名称:云环境中的影响1.持续集成/持续部署(CI/CD)的影响:在云环境中实施CI/CD流程时考虑开源库更新的影响,以确保无缝更新和应用程序稳定性。2.容器化和微服务的影响:了解容器化和微服务架构对开源库更新的影响,例如版本控制、依赖性管理和安全漏洞缓解。第三方依赖关系对库更新的影响软软件更新和件更新和补补丁管理中的丁管理中的库库影响影响第三方依赖关系对库更新的影响第三方依赖关系对库更新的影响主题名称:软件供应链安全风险增加1.第三方依赖关系引入了来自第三方供应商的潜在安全漏洞。2.软件更新会导致第三方依赖关系的改变,从而可能引入新的安全风险。3.组织需要仔细评估第三方依赖关系的安全风险,并采取措施减轻这些风险。主题名称:维护更新的复杂性1.维护多个第三方依赖关系的更新可能会非常复杂和耗时。2.更新可能需要协调多个团队和部门之间的工作。3.失败的更新可能导致应用程序或系统的故障。第三方依赖关系对库更新的影响主题名称:兼容性问题1.第三方依赖关系的更新可能与应用程序或系统中的其他组件不兼容。2.兼容性问题可能会导致故障、性能问题或安全漏洞。3.组织需要在更新第三方依赖关系之前仔细测试兼容性。主题名称:补丁管理效率降低1.第三方依赖关系的频繁更新可能会过载补丁管理流程。2.过多的更新可能难以管理和优先级排序。3.组织需要优化补丁管理流程,以应对第三方依赖关系的更新。第三方依赖关系对库更新的影响主题名称:成本影响1.第三方依赖关系的更新可能需要支付许可费或支持费。2.维护更新和解决兼容性问题的成本可能会累积,增加软件拥有成本。3.组织需要考虑第三方依赖关系更新的财务影响。主题名称:DevOps实践1.DevOps实践,如持续集成和持续交付,可以帮助自动化第三方依赖关系的更新。2.使用自动化工具可以减少维护更新的复杂性和降低出错的风险。补丁管理中库更新的自动化与效率软软件更新和件更新和补补丁管理中的丁管理中的库库影响影响补丁管理中库更新的自动化与效率补丁自动化1.自动化补丁扫描和识别:利用工具定期扫描系统和应用程序,识别需要更新的补丁。2.自动化补丁下载和安装:自动下载和安装已识别的补丁,无需手动干预,减少了延迟和错误的风险。3.自动化补丁验证:安装后自动验证补丁,确保其已成功安装且按预期运行。补丁协调1.补丁协调平台:集成不同的补丁管理工具和平台,提供单一的视图和控制台,用于管理和协调补丁部署。2.工作流程自动化:自动化补丁审批、调度和部署工作流程,提高效率和一致性。3.跨平台兼容性:支持不同的操作系统、应用程序和设备,以全面管理所有补丁需求。补丁管理中库更新的自动化与效率1.自动化补丁测试:在部署前自动执行补丁测试,识别并解决潜在的兼容性问题或影响。2.回滚机制:提供回滚机制,允许在发生问题时轻松回滚补丁,最大限度地减少业务中断。3.持续监控:持续监控补丁的性能和有效性,以识别和解决任何问题或安全风险。补丁部署1.分阶段部署:逐步部署补丁到不同系统和组,以最小化对生产的影响并允许分阶段测试。2.远程部署:利用远程管理工具,远程部署补丁到分布式系统和设备,提高效率和覆盖率。3.补丁优先级:基于安全风险、影响和业务关键性对补丁进行优先级排序,确保关键补丁优先修复。补丁测试补丁管理中库更新的自动化与效率补丁治理1.集中治理:建立集中治理框架,为补丁管理制定政策和标准,确保一致性和问责制。2.补丁合规报告:定期生成补丁合规报告,展示组织对
收藏 下载该资源
网站客服QQ:2055934822
金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号